Optical Zoom and Focus
ECC500 or higher cameras with motorized lens can change view angles on remote. You can change the field of view and focus on remote. It saves efforts to adjust the view angle on site. The changes are by optical lens, not digital zoom-in without losing image quality.
You can find the optical zoom and focus mode from Camera detail page > Settings

Optical Zoom: Dragging the slider to the left switches to a wider view, covering a larger area and making it suitable for wide-area monitoring. Dragging it to the right zooms in to a narrower view, enlarging distant objects for detailed observation. All adjustments are performed through optical zoom, ensuring that image quality is preserved.
Manual Focus: Manual Focus allows you to control how the camera adjusts image clarity. When Manual Focus is enabled, you can manually adjust focus between near and far objects on the video player.

When manual focus is disabled, the camera switches to automatic focus with the condition. You can trigger camera to focus automatically for one time. In addition, Auto Focus Interval can be enabled to allow the camera to automatically perform an autofocus operation at a specified interval ranging from 1 to 168 hours, which is useful for long-term deployments where environmental conditions may change.
